Output 23ae08c3d96211dd915f679ac241babf2d302151b3d7e5a9718d6d9491bec30c:0

value
28074000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6553b17c34d74b88b4c24e1358a77d4c96b0380 OP_EQUAL
address
MUu3kVZG3JRLAxg5e2NahY1KFzRn4R3fqE
transaction
23ae08c3d96211dd915f679ac241babf2d302151b3d7e5a9718d6d9491bec30c
spent
true